- [ ] CSV Import Wizard key rotation (Fernvale ceremony, step 4). Heads up for whoever inherits this: the wizard's column-mapping cache is encrypted with the same key as the upload bucket, so rotate both together or imports silently fail on row one. Confirm two custodians are present, sign the ledger, then re-seal the escrow envelope. The recovery passphrase for the sealed bundle goes right here.

strongbox words: druath-quenael

Night shift staff at Ostmere Park should use the east parking gate after 22:00; the main gate is locked until 06:00. The bike cage sits behind Building C and stays lit overnight. Badge in at the gate reader, then again at the cage door. If either reader fails, enter through the keypad beside the gate using the code below.

badge for yahif-bahaf: bdg-XUBUM-7

Handover — Wiki RBAC (Fennelgate)

For support: role grants in Fennelgate are managed through the admin panel, never by direct database edits. Escalate any cross-space permission request to the platform lead. If the admin account itself is locked out, the recovery console on the standby node accepts one emergency login. At the prompt, type the recovery passphrase exactly as it appears below.

strongbox words: rusael-wenmir-quenir-ralvan-novix-holath-belax

Context: Ardenfell line margins slipped three points over two quarters. Drivers: input steel costs, aggressive discounting at the Westmoor branch, and a stale price book. Proposal: uplift list prices four percent, tighten discount authority to regional level, sunset the two lowest-margin SKUs. Risk: volume loss at Halverton accounts, estimated under two percent. Decision requested at Thursday's review. Modelling assumptions are in the appendix pack. The commercial reasoning leadership wants kept close is noted directly below.

board note of tajop-yajof: The finance team signed off on a budget of $77.6 million for Project Pramir.